Connexion mysql

Eléphant du PHP | 136 Messages

01 déc. 2008, 16:23

Bonjour,

j'aurai voulue savoir quelle été le morceau de code plus approprié merci.

Donc j'ai ceci sur chacune des page de mon site
if (!$connexion = mysql_connect(SERVEUR,NOM,PASSWORD)) 
{ 
	echo '<p>connexion au serveur impossible</p>'; 
} 

if (! mysql_select_db(BASE)) 
{ 
	echo '<p>Sélection base impossible</p>'; 
} 
else 
{

$requete=mysql_db_query("select *from ville where id='$id'") or die(mysql_error());

}
Et je voudrais savoir si je suis mieux de faire ceci :

if(!$db_link) {echo "Connexion impossible"; exit;}

$requete=mysql_db_query($sql_bdd,"select *from ville where id='$id'",$db_link) or die(mysql_error());

Merci pour votre aide ;)

hpl76
Invité n'ayant pas de compte PHPfrance

01 déc. 2008, 17:32

Salut Arno,

Les 2 sont valables.

Perso j'utilise plus la première façon de faire et ferme à la toute fin (de mes scripts) ma base.
Tu peux également voir pour utiliser une classe de connexion si ca se justifie.

++

hpl76

Eléphant du PHP | 136 Messages

01 déc. 2008, 18:04

Merci ;)